Got a question for anyone in the know. It would make my life alot easier if there were a way to have a slave rendering machine clean it self (somthing I could pass to 3ds on the command line, for example). You see, I have co-workers who don't require their computers all the time. They've agreed to, when they remember, exit to DOS and type SLAVE (my little batch file to start 3ds up in slave mode) when they are not useing their system. However (you can probbably see where I'm going with this), each time they exit and start up again, the LOGED ANIMATION ERROR has to be cleaned from MY machine. Any way around this? Does each machine have it's own NETWORK file that I could just delete and be OK? Any help would be wonderful,
